| Best For | Reame is a lean, fully-tested LLM inference server built on llama.cpp and designed for the hardware you already have — shared vCPUs, free-tier instances, even 2-core ARM boxes. Its core thesis: on a CPU, never compute the same thing twice. It caches prompts, prefixes, and past generations to disk (zstd + LRU), so the 100th request costs a fraction of the first. It exposes an OpenAI-compatible REST API (/v1/completions, /v1/chat/completions, SSE streaming, sessions, bearer auth, metrics) and runs a single model per process, CPU-only. Distinguished extras include persistent prefix KV caching, a generation archive (Palimpsest) that drafts repeat answers for free, self-regulating speculative decoding, and the Conclave (--best-of N consensus voting). It's free, MIT-licensed, and self-hosted — but deliberately focused: no GPU offload, no training, no model-management UX. Cons
- • CPU-only — no GPU offload, slower than GPU servers
- • One model per process; not for serving many models casually
- • Young project, opinionated scope (no training, no model-management UX)
- • Documentation is partially in Italian
